Solvay's process is essentially just carbonisation of ammonical brine.
First, brine is prepared as :
NaCl + H2O
Then, Ammonia is added to it while passing Carbon dioxide gas.
NaCl + H2O + CO2 + NH3 → NaHCO3 + NH4Cl
